What is a slow cooker with a keep warm setting?

  • A slow cooker with a keep warm setting is an appliance that cooks food slowly at low temperatures and maintains the temperature after cooking is complete. This feature ensures that your meals stay warm until you're ready to serve them. It’s perfect for busy lifestyles and entertaining.

How does the keep warm setting work on a slow cooker?

  • The keep warm setting activates automatically once the cooking time is complete, maintaining a safe temperature for your food. This prevents overcooking while ensuring your meal is ready to serve when you are. It typically keeps food at a temperature that is safe for consumption.

Can you leave food in a slow cooker on keep warm for too long?

  • While the keep warm setting is designed to maintain food temperature, it’s best to avoid leaving food for extended periods. Generally, it’s recommended to consume the food within 2 to 4 hours to ensure optimal taste and safety. Always check the food for quality before serving.

What types of meals can you prepare in a slow cooker with a keep warm setting?

  • You can prepare a wide range of meals, including soups, stews, casseroles, and even desserts. The slow cooking process enhances flavours and tenderises meats, making it ideal for hearty dishes. The keep warm setting is especially useful for meals that benefit from being served hot.

Is a slow cooker with a keep warm setting energy efficient?

  • Yes, slow cookers are generally energy efficient compared to traditional ovens. They use less electricity and can cook meals over several hours without consuming a lot of power. The keep warm setting also uses minimal energy to maintain temperature, making it a cost-effective cooking option.
